From ed100166874fb4a542c5aaba933a4cca5ed72269 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jeremy Daer Date: Mon, 13 Nov 2017 19:16:53 -0700 Subject: Cache: Enable compression by default for values > 1kB. Compression has long been available, but opt-in and at a 16kB threshold. It wasn't enabled by default due to CPU cost. Today it's cheap and typical cache data is eminently compressible, such as HTML or JSON fragments. Compression dramatically reduces Memcached/Redis mem usage, which means the same cache servers can store more data, which means higher hit rates.
